Can I open layered PDF files in Google Chrome or Mozilla Firefox?

Yes, you can use the built-in PDF viewer in your web browser to open and view layered PDF files. However, some features like layer editing may not be available in this mode.

What is Cricut Design Space, and what types of files can I upload?

Cricut Design Space is a free online software that allows you to create custom designs for your Cricut cutting machine. You can upload various file types, including PDFs.
